Example: The GBA Beam Warehouse Workflow
Let’s walk through a typical GBA Beam warehouse process using Keboola:
- Employee Onboarding: Employees check in via a turnstile. This triggers a data point for time tracking and payroll.
- Device Assignment: Employees receive Android-based picking devices, log in via QR code, and receive task instructions.
- Task Tracking: Every action—order selection, item scan, box placement on conveyor—is logged and timestamped.
- Performance Monitoring: Keboola aggregates these events to measure efficiency per employee, station, and department.
- Cost Calculation: The system integrates with accounting to determine cost per minute, cost per order, and department-level KPIs.
Deep Dive: Real-Time Efficiency and Cost Control
Traditional warehouses struggle with delayed reporting and opaque costs. With Keboola, data flows in real time, enabling:
- Daily wage KPI calculation: Work hours and output are linked to payroll, allowing managers to control labor costs dynamically.
- Cost breakdown by order: For instance, inbound logistics might cost €0.50 per package, picking €1.00, and outbound €0.50, with a total order cost of €2.00.
- Departmental comparisons: Managers quickly spot which sub-departments are underperforming or exceeding benchmarks.

Real Results: GBA Beam’s Journey
GBA Beam grew from zero to €200 million in revenue within a decade, driven by a relentless focus on data-driven logistics. Key outcomes included:
- Consistent reduction in cost per order and per package
- Improved employee productivity metrics
- Real-time cost and efficiency reporting for all warehouse operations
- Quicker onboarding and training with device-integrated workflows
